Where to Find Vintage Clothing in Des Moines

Des Moines boasts a variety of options for vintage enthusiasts. Here’s a breakdown of some popular spots:

  • Specialty Boutiques: These shops often curate collections focusing on specific eras or styles, offering a more refined and potentially pricier selection.
  • Antique Malls: These larger venues house multiple vendors, providing a wider range of vintage clothing alongside furniture, collectibles, and other items. Prices can vary significantly depending on the vendor and the item’s condition and rarity.
  • Thrift Stores: While requiring more digging, thrift stores can be a goldmine for affordable vintage finds. Be prepared to spend time sifting through racks, but the potential rewards are well worth the effort.

Tips for Successful Vintage Shopping

Navigating the world of vintage clothing requires a bit of know-how. Consider these tips to maximize your success:

  • Inspect Carefully: Vintage clothing often shows signs of wear. Check for stains, tears, missing buttons, and other imperfections. Assess whether these flaws are manageable or detract significantly from the item’s value and wearability.
  • Try it On: Sizing standards have changed over time. Don’t rely solely on the tagged size; always try on vintage items to ensure a proper fit.
  • Consider Alterations: Minor alterations can often transform a vintage piece into a perfectly tailored garment. Factor in the cost of alterations when making your purchasing decision.
  • Negotiate (Respectfully): At antique malls and some smaller shops, negotiation may be possible. Be polite and reasonable when making an offer.
  • Know Your Fabrics: Understanding vintage fabrics can help you assess their quality and care requirements. Some fabrics, like rayon, can be delicate and require special cleaning. Learn more about clothing and textiles on Wikipedia.

FAQs About Vintage Clothing in Des Moines

Where is the best place to find affordable vintage clothes in Des Moines?

Thrift stores are generally the most affordable option. However, you’ll need to dedicate time to search through the racks.

Are vintage clothes worth the money?

The value of vintage clothes depends on several factors, including the item’s rarity, condition, brand, and style. Some vintage pieces can appreciate in value over time.

How do I care for delicate vintage clothing?

Hand washing or dry cleaning are typically recommended for delicate vintage garments. Always check the care label (if present) and test any cleaning method on a small, inconspicuous area first.

What are some popular vintage brands to look for?

Popular vintage brands vary depending on the era. Some sought-after brands include Levi’s (denim), Pendleton (woolens), and various designer labels from the mid-century period.

How can I tell if a vintage item is authentic?

Examine the garment’s construction, fabric, labels, and details. Research the brand and style to ensure it aligns with the era it claims to be from. Consult with vintage experts if you have doubts.
